2024’s Camera-Ready Storage Trends
Move over, lithium – the new kids are stealing the spotlight:
- Sand batteries: Yes, actual sand. It’s like building a power-packed beach in Finland
- Gravitricity: Heavy weights suspended in mineshafts – basically a yo-yo for energy
- AI-Optimized Systems: Storage that learns your habits better than your Netflix algorithm
And here’s a kicker: The latest sodium-ion batteries are being called “the jeans of energy storage” – affordable, durable, and suddenly fashionable. Who knew electrons had style?
